Product details

The Lindy 4K30 HDMI and USB over IP system is a powerful solution for creating a variety of customized, distributed AV and KVM installations. The system consists of encoder and decoder modules, as well as a separate controller module. All modules are available separately, allowing you to build and scale the system according to your needs. An HDMI source, such as a PC or media player, is connected to a single encoder module, while an HDMI display is connected to a single decoder module. Multiple encoders and decoders can be combined for a variety of multicast distribution options. The controller module manages the entire installation and directs the various sources to the different displays, providing maximum creative freedom and customization options. All modules can be connected to a managed 1G switch to create a network of connected devices. Additionally, the system supports USB KVM control access for each connected module, enabling connected PCs on the encoder side to be controlled from KVM consoles on the remote decoder side. By combining multiple decoders and the displays connected to them, not only individual displays but also impressive video wall and matrix solutions can be created. This extender system offers a JPEG2000 main stream and an H.264/H265 codec secondary stream, which supports many API commands to achieve flexible configurations even from third-party control apps. It requires a Layer 3 1G managed network switch that supports IGMP snooping and 8K jumbo frames. With the PoE function, the device can also be powered on without the included power supply.
